Think of an impacts quick change chuck with a drills internals but only the low speed. It has a clutch to adjust tension. It is great for things you don't want to strip out that are delicate. We use them for cabinet hinges, door knobs, etc. it has become a favorite of mine for things I don't want to use a handheld screwdriver for but can't risk stripping out the treads.

You can use a drill to do the same but you have the chuck to deal with when swapping bits or you have to use a quick change bit holder. The size and weight of this unit is much smaller and lighter than a drill.

The advantages over a drill are:
Size
Weight
Quick Change Bit Chuck

The advantages over an impact are:
Weight
Clutch Adjustment
Fine tune motor control

Obviously you don't want to use this in an application where you would need a drill or impact. This is a specialty tool that has a specific purpose.
